In VitroVanillic acid is non-toxic to HT22 cells at all three concentrations (50, 100 and 200?μM); Vanillic acid co-treatment with Aβ1-42 significantly increases (1.5-, 1.9- and 2-fold respectively) cell viability. Cell Viability Assay Cell Line:HT22 cells Concentration:50, 100 and 200?μM Incubation Time:24?hours Result:Increased the viability of HT22 cells after 24?h at three different concentrations (50, 100 and 200?μM).
-
In VivoVanillic acid (3-30 mg/kg; i.p.; 5 hours) inhibits Carrageenan-induced mechanical hyperalgesia, paw edema, and neutrophil and macrophage recruitment. Animal Model:Male Swiss mice (25-30 g)Dosage:3, 10, or 30 mg/kg Administration:Intraperitoneal treatment; 5 hours Result:Inhibited Carrageenan-induced mechanical hyperalgesia, paw edema, and neutrophil and macrophage recruitment.

R-E-D-V
REDV is the minimal active sequence within the CS5 site of the alternatively spliced type III connecting segment (IIICS) region of fibronectin. REDV can mediate adhesion to the IIICS region of plasma fibronectin by binding the integrin alpha 4 beta 1(α4β1). REDV can be used for the research of cell adhesion.
